Herbal medicines have been used for millennia and many modern medicines are derived from plants. While plant extracts were traditionally used, the active compounds are now often isolated. For example, morphine was purified from opium poppy and taxol from yew trees. Advances in metabolomics and metabolic engineering now allow increasing production of medicinal compounds through both traditional knowledge and modern techniques. Ensuring sustainable supply of important medicines derived from plants remains an ongoing challenge.

This study examined the effects of a new energy drink called MonaVie (MV) on exercise performance, cognitive function, and mood compared to a placebo. 25 subjects consumed either MV or a placebo drink and then performed a treadmill exercise test while heart rate was monitored. They also completed reaction time, memory, and mood tests. While some measures like memory were better with MV, most results did not significantly differ between drinks. The study was limited by its small sample size and short duration. Larger and longer term studies are needed to fully evaluate MV's effects.
